Sunday the Pittsburgh Penguins set an NHL record by defeating the Florida Panthers in a shootout 2 to 1. It was the Penguins fourth consecutive shootout victory.
Before the game began awards were handed out and Marc Andre Fleury received the Most Valuable Player Award for the team. Brooks Orpik played in his first game since breaking his finger and being sidelined for 13 games. Brooks also received the defensive player of the year award. It was great to see him on the ice.
